An infinite plane metallic sheet having surface charge density ‘+σ’ is placed in vacuum. P is a point at a small distance ‘r’ to its right.

  1. Write an expression for intensity of electric field at point P.
  2. Now, an identical charged sheet having surface charge density ‘−σ’ is placed parallel to the first sheet such that the point P is to its left at the same distance ‘r’. (The point P lies between the two plates.)
    1. What is the resultant intensity of electric field at point P?
    2. What is its direction?
अति संक्षिप्त उत्तर
Advertisements

उत्तर

i. Intensity of electric field at point P is:

E = `sigma/(2 epsilon_0)`

ii. (a) The resultant intensity of electric field atpoint P, will be:

E = `sigma/epsilon_0`

(b) The direction will be from +σ to −σ.
